An old friend, and hunting buddy of my Grandad's, told me of an incident, after Grandaddy died. Grandaddy shot a '97 pump back then. The dogs pointed on his side of an old house spot. Grandaddy saw the covey on the ground and shot into them, killing seven with the shot. He then killed six more as they got up, with the remaining six shells.

Those were the meat hunting days, and Grandaddy said he would sometimes kill 50 in a day's hunting. Different times, different circumstances. Probably killed way over half the covey with that one rise. Kinda sad to think about today.
